 Schaumburg, IL – February 22, 2018 – Early bird registration  for the 2018 Automotive Communications Council (ACC) annual conference ends on February 26.  After February 26, the conference fee will increase by $100. Membership in ACC, and conference attendance, is available to marketing and communication professionals at all levels throughout the auto care industry.

Held at the Hyatt Regency Downtown Louisville, the ACC event takes place March 26-28, 2018 and features a Louisville-inspired “Marketing Perfecta” theme and agenda. The early-bird registration fee is $450 for ACC members, and $550 for non-members. Hotel reservations should be booked directly with the hotel, accessible at: Hyatt Regency Downtown Louisville. The guaranteed rate of $179 per night is only available through March 5, and is applicable both 1 day before and 2 days after the conference dates. After 5:00pm ET on March 5, the reduced rate will no longer be available.

The two-day conference, sponsored by derFix, an Automotive Data Media (ADM) publication, will feature ten educational sessions, all focused on marketing and communications content for Auto Care Industry marketing professionals. The agenda includes:
